A TALE SO DARK AND LOVELY. Falling Snow:The strange dark circus is the only life she’s ever known—but is Snow a performer or a prisoner? Raven’s Heir: Taking her in could risk the lives of his rebel band—but how can Damien leave the young woman at the huntsman’s mercy? The Fairest One: Her people look for the prophesied Fairest One—but can Livna find courage to step out of the shadows and save her nation? Red as Blood: He’s been hired to assassinate the princess, no questions asked—but how can Zaig take the life of one so young, so innocent? Snowbird and the Red Slippers: She longs to be worthy of the scholarship that changed her life—but can Jeong Hayan survive the bitter rivalry of a prestigious New York dance school? Experience the haunting beauty of Snow White in five thrilling retellings.

Jenelle writes Biblical historical fiction and historical romance. After years spent in South Dakota, Jenelle and her family moved to the Florida coast. When she isn't scribbling on scraps of paper, you can find her within used bookstores perusing antique romance novels and historical journals. You also might find her at the beach with a favorite read. Her debut novel, The Dream Weaver’s Bride: Asenath’s Story, released with Ordinary Women of the Bible, Guideposts Fiction. Maddie Morrow grew up with her mom reading to her, and dad telling stories about cowboys hunting Bigfoot. The combination sparked her love of writing early and she’s been lost in her notebooks ever since. Aside from writing she loves good books, loud music, and fast horses.
